本文转载于本人的微信公众号中的文章,最新文章请关注公众号。 目录一、前言二、单体应用认证和鉴权三、微服务认证和鉴权1、面临的问题2、用户身份认证3、用户状态保持4、实现单点登录5、用户权限控制6、微服务之间的认证与鉴权7、第三方应用四、总结 一、前言 我们知道微服务技术或微服务架构是一把 ...
最近做这方面东西,感觉这篇文章应该是最接地气的和最全面的一篇关于架构设计的文章,除了这 个问题,还要加一个监控系统 Crash监控,内存泄漏监控,下载监控,dns劫持监控等等 。 下面分别看一下这些方面: .应用程序架构的文档 我们应关注的第一个问题就是应用程序架构文档的实用性。每一个应用程序都应当有合适的可备查的架构图,其中要有对上述要点的深入解释,以及能够显示不同组件如何安装和保障安全的网络连 ...
2016-10-21 15:50 5 1125 推荐指数:
本文转载于本人的微信公众号中的文章,最新文章请关注公众号。 目录一、前言二、单体应用认证和鉴权三、微服务认证和鉴权1、面临的问题2、用户身份认证3、用户状态保持4、实现单点登录5、用户权限控制6、微服务之间的认证与鉴权7、第三方应用四、总结 一、前言 我们知道微服务技术或微服务架构是一把 ...
本文翻译自Qt官网文档: http://doc.qt.io/qt-5/qtquick-performance.html QtQml应用程序的性能考虑与建议 1、时间考虑 作为一名程序开发者,应该努力使渲染引擎的刷新率维持在60fps,也就是说在每帧之间大约有16ms,这段时间 ...
和扩展的应用程序。但是,随着功能模块数量(以及开发维护这些部件的人员)的不断增加,对项目实施控制的难度开 ...
和扩展的应用程序。但是,随着功能模块数量(以及开发维护这些部件的人员)的不断增加,对项目实施控制的难度开始 ...
chromium是google chrome浏览器所采用的内核,最开始由苹果的webkit发展而出,由于webkit在发展上存在分歧,而google希望在开发上有更大的自由度,2013年google决 ...
chromium是google chrome浏览器所采用的内核,最开始由苹果的webkit发展而出,由于webkit在发展上存在分歧,而google希望在开发上有更大的自由度,2013年goog ...
作者 | 殷铭 颜铺科技架构师 本文整理自架构师成长系列 3 月 19 日直播课程。 关注“阿里巴巴云原生”公众号,回复 “319”,即可获取对应直播回放链接及 PPT 下载链接。 导读:颜铺科技因美业⽽⽣,“颜铺专家”是一款专为美业商家打造的 SaaS 平台,为了能够给商户提供更加安全 ...
SSL(安全套接层)是 Netscape公司在1994年开发的,最初用于WEB浏览器,为浏览器与服务器间的数据传递提供安全保障,提供了加密、来源认证和数据完整性的功能。现在SSL3.0得到了普遍的使用,它的改进版TLS(传输层安全)已经成为互联网标准。SSL本身和TCP套接字连接是很相似 ...